New features and enhancements

AI agents

SQL agent

Previously, saving a workbook would end the active session, requiring users to manually navigate back to start a pipeline. Users can now immediately Create a new pipeline or Add to an existing pipeline directly after saving a workbook, without leaving the page.

Sharing agent thread

Redesigned the sharing UI to mirror Google Drive’s General Access model, enabling one-click public access via an Anyone with the link drop-down.

Improved AI generation interface

Relocated AI Generate function from the bottom bar into a dedicated two-tab layout (Settings and AI Generate) to reduce UI clutter and increase feature discoverability.

Onboarding

Implemented a maximum file size limit for onboarding uploads to ensure faster processing, smoother previews, and a more responsive setup experience. Users now receive immediate, helpful feedback if a file exceeds the limit, preventing failed uploads across all supported formats (Excel, CSV, PDF).

Orchestration

The Edit button is disabled while an orchestration is Running status. This eliminates the risk of mid-run errors or data mismatches and workflows run exactly as planned, every time.

Bug fixes

BI

  • Issue: Users encountered errors when attempting to edit BI queries connected to Redshift. Specifically, the connection type would default to a blank value, triggering a "Spark error" and preventing the query from running.

  • Fix: We resolved a synchronization issue to ensure that the JDBC provider type remains correctly mapped when a workbook is opened for editing.

  • Impact: This restores the ability to modify and test Redshift-based queries without manual reconfiguration or system errors, ensuring your data reporting remains agile and accurate.

Column extraction

  • Issue: Fixed an issue where Extraction Flows would remain stuck in a Running status indefinitely if they encountered a duplicate column error.

  • Fix: The system now correctly detects duplicate column failures and updates the flow status to Failed.

  • Impact: This resolves an issue where the Run button remained disabled, preventing users from initiating subsequent extractions.

Platform

  • Issue: When a new user was invited but had not yet completed their account setup, their name appeared as undefined undefined across various pages in the platform.

  • Fix: Updated how the system handles pending accounts. The interface will now correctly display the user’s email address or a placeholder name until they complete their profile registration.

  • Impact: This ensures that the team dashboards and user lists remain clean, professional, and easy to read, even while waiting for new members to join.
